Output 18f3c34329743e1ab98d2ce41ccdef612d2957c9fc606d9336cd163ec3f0dfa0:2

value
622979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6beaa0320be19e5582f671116e709c0e365cbfa OP_EQUAL
address
3MGUwApRqQEt8LiMeTVmYycYKCWxqo6qP1
transaction
18f3c34329743e1ab98d2ce41ccdef612d2957c9fc606d9336cd163ec3f0dfa0
confirmations
188227
spent
true